british friends of kollel nefesh hachaim

The charity supports children and young people and people of a particular ethnic or racial origin. British Friends Of Kollel Nefesh Hachaim is a registered charity whose purpose is general charitable purposes. It delivers its work by making grants to individuals. The charity is based in London and operates in Israel.

Activities & Mission

The charity raises funds to support the advancement of orthodox Jewish education, in particular that undertaken by Kollel Nefesh HaChaim, a rabbinical seminary with a job placement program located in Jerusalem. Their goal is to teach students still in need of personal guidance in order to master basic learning skills, including Hebrew & Aramaic grammar, thereby achieving independence in learning.
